Early life
Born on September 8, 1983, Tucker is the second child of Duane Chapman and his third wife, Lyssa Tea Brittain.
Lyssa Tea Brittain raised Tucker and his sister, Barbara Katie, alone. Tucker experienced a challenging upbringing while growing up.
Unfortunately, his sister Barbara died in 2006, and he also lost his stepmother, Beth Chapman, in 2019 from cancer.
Tucker has a younger sister, Lyssa Chapman, who, like him, faced a difficult upbringing, leading her towards issues with drugs and early pregnancy.
During his teenage years, his father became more involved in his life, but after he became an adult, their connection grew distant.
At the age of 18, Tucker faced legal trouble and was arrested for armed robbery. He received a sentence of twenty years in prison for his crime. However, after serving just four years of his sentence, he was released on parole.
Tucker’s father, Duane Chapman
Duane Chapman was born on February 2, 1953, in Denver, Colorado, U.S. His fans and lovers often call him Dog the Bounty Hunter.
Duane is an American television personality, bounty hunter, and former bail bondsman.
He gained international recognition as a bounty hunter after capturing Andrew Stuart Luster, a convicted sex offender, in 2003.
Following this achievement, the A & E network produced a reality show, “Dog the Bounty Hunter” (2004-2012), which was based on the life of Duane Chapman.
Tucker Chapman also appeared in the series, along with other family members and friends.
After the conclusion of “Dog the Bounty Hunter”, Chapman appeared in another TV show called “Dog and Beth: On the Hunt” (2013-2015), which followed a similar format.
In this series, he worked alongside his late wife and business partner, Beth Chapman. Country Music Television (CMT) aired the show on their channel.
His most recent series is Dog’s Most Wanted, and WGN America aired the show from September 4, 2019, to November 6, 2019.
The controversy between Tucker Dee Chapman and his father
The controversy between Tucker and Duane Chapman revolves around an audiotape where Duane used racial slurs against Tucker’s girlfriend.
Tucker’s girlfriend at that time, Monique Shinnery, is of African-American ethnicity.

During a conversation between Tucker and his dad, Duane Chapman, Duane called Tucker’s girlfriend the N-word.
Unknown to Duane, Tucker had audiotaped the whole conversation between them. In 2007, Tucker sold the tape to The National Enquirer for $15,000.
Tucker’s decision to sell the tape to the media caused a significant public outcry and led to consequences for Duane, including the cancellation of his show.
This incident strained their relationship and drew considerable attention from the public.
In an interview on Fox News, Duane issued a public apology for his racial comments and also attempted to amend the relationship with his son.
